Output 581289c10abbb4c24beabdbc2db1c287c5fb6a715d6c64d38f3caaa31ac0bc8f:97

value
40431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90020c7123bd8d1681876e74d7a5eff9ea64a7b0 OP_EQUAL
address
3EpTgWLdkCmH1PWsHTtQKeQRkE3iFxJX1c
transaction
581289c10abbb4c24beabdbc2db1c287c5fb6a715d6c64d38f3caaa31ac0bc8f
confirmations
153048
spent
true